Got this guy last week in the Chilcotin region of B.C. http://www.outdoorsmenforum.ca/images/smilies/sHa_shakeshout.gif 135 lbs with an empty belly. We cut the track at about 8:30 a.m. and let the dogs out on it. Had him in the tree at about 11:30 a.m. He jumped before we got there and got in a battle with the dogs on the ground, one had him by the back leg and two were trying to get it by the throat. A couple of the hounds got scratched up, but nothing serious. Beautiful cat. I shot him with my dad's 30/30.
